Car
If you're driving from anywhere in Hainaut, take the A7 motorway towards Brussels. Follow signs for Brussels and continue on the A3. As you approach Brussels, merge onto the A12 and then onto the R0 ring road. Exit at the S2 towards Brussels-Centrum. Follow signs for 'Pentagon' and find parking nearby. The nearest parking facilities include 'Interparking' at Rue de l’Evêque or 'Q-Park' at Rue des Minimes. From the parking, it's a short walk to Rue des Chartreux, where Zinneke Pis is located at number 35.
Public Transportation
To reach Zinneke Pis via public transportation, start by taking a train from any major station in Hainaut (like Charleroi or Mons) to Brussels Central Station. Train tickets can be purchased at the station and typically cost around €8-€12 depending on your starting point. Upon arrival at Brussels Central, exit the station and head towards Rue de la Montagne. You can catch tram line 3 or 4 towards 'Gare du Midi' and get off at the 'Bourse' stop. From Bourse, walk towards Rue des Chartreux, where Zinneke Pis is located at number 35. The total travel time is appro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es.
